Su nombre completo es Rincón de San Pedro Dávila de los Arrecifes. Se halla a 170 km de la Capital. Se ubica sobre altos barrancos desde donde podemos divisar las aguas del Río Paraná. Su paisaje extiende su belleza en los campos, mayormente de cultivos de cítricos, durazneros y ciruelos, que se alternan con los rosales y plantas de los viveros.

Best time to go to San Pedro

The best time to visit San Pedro can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in San Pedro falls in January,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in San Pedro falls in July,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January78.3°F (25.7°C)Light R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High
February75.4°F (24.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March70.5°F (21.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June52.0°F (11.1°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
July50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
August54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
September57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
October63.0°F (17.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
November69.8°F (21.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December75.2°F (24.0°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to San Pedro

To reach San Pedro, Argentina, you have several airport options. Buenos Aires (EZE - Ministro Pistarini International) is situated 162.5km away, with nearby hotel options such as the Marriott Hotel Buenos Aires Ezeiza Airport and Hotel Plaza Central Canning, both around 9.7km from the airport. Buenos Aires (AEP - Aeroparque Jorge Newbery) is 151.3km away, offering luxurious stays at Palacio Duhau - Park Hyatt Buenos Aires and Palladio Hotel Buenos Aires, both just 4.8km from the airport. Alternatively, Rosario (ROS - Rosario - Islas Malvinas International) is 84.8km away, with hotels like Dazzler by Wyndham Rosario located 11.3km from the airport, ensuring convenient access to your destination.

What's the seasonal weather in San Pedro?
The hottest months are usually January and December,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for San Pedro is 1163 mm.
